Christina W.
Christina W. a year ago

Just a whole lot of fun. If you love Broadway songs, it’s a great place to be to sing your heart out. Pianist was a great singer and a whole lot of fun. Servers also had a chance to perform. It’s a small space and gets really cramped but worth it. Note that this place is cash only and a minimum of 2 drinks per person, plus it’s expected that you tip the team. We also had to wait around 30-40 minutes to get in on a Saturday night.
